Rising Star Franco Colapinto Dominates Alpine Test, Shakes F1 Future!

In a daring move that shook the world of Formula 1, Franco Colapinto recently took to the track in Monza behind the wheel of Alpine’s 2023 A523 car. The young reserve driver, previously associated with Williams in 2024, showcased his skills as part of the Testing of Previous Cars (TPC) program. This audacious test session coincided with the Japanese Grand Prix, adding an extra layer of excitement to the already thrilling F1 weekend.

Flavio Briatore, the executive advisor at Alpine, didn’t hold back his admiration for Colapinto, hailing him as one of the brightest talents in motorsport. Briatore’s glowing endorsement fueled speculation about the Argentine’s future with the team, hinting at a potential promotion to a more prominent role in 2025. The test session followed another by Alpine’s reserve driver, Paul Aron, further intensifying the competition within the team.

Colapinto’s emergence as a potential successor to the embattled Jack Doohan has sent shockwaves through the F1 paddock. With Doohan facing scrutiny over his lackluster performances since the start of the season, Colapinto’s impressive display at Monza positions him as a compelling alternative for Alpine. The stage is set for a fierce internal battle within the team as both drivers vie for the coveted race seat.
